10/RP2809 Rod-end Retermination Procedure

Examine the full length of the rod for damage, particularly any penetration of the outer sheath or
kinking.
Cut off the old termination including any damaged rod.
Slide the shroud nut, taper nut, thrust washer, nylon collet (narrow-end towards taper nut), O-ring
washer (with flat surface towards nylon collet, taper side towards O-ring) and the 12mm O-ring
onto the termination end of the rod. Before assembly, check that the webs of the collet are not
damaged.
Discard damaged collets.
